JPEG-LS

Материал из Википедии — свободной энциклопедии

Перейти к: навигация, поиск

Группа экспертов в области фотографии (Joint Photographic Experts Group), в дополнение к известным формата сжатия изображений с потерями JPEG и JPEG 2000, предложила также третий стандарт на сжатие без потерь (в котором JPEG-LS имеет режим сжатия без изменения качества изображения):

Содержание

[править] Формат JPEG-LS

Формат JPEG-LS был основан на формате LOCO-I (Low Complexity Lossless Compression for Images). Алгоритм сжатия без потерь LOCO-I, принятый за основу при разработке стандарта JPEG-LS, впервые предусматривал не только lossless, но и near lossless режим (сжатие с ограниченными, задаваемыми пользователем потерями). Декодер JPEG-LS почти не отличается от кодера, поэтому этот алгоритм сжатия симметричный. [1]

[править] Lossless JPEG

Lossless JPEG был разработан как более позднее дополнение к JPEG в 1993 году, используя принципиально другой метод сжатия, по сравнению с обычным JPEG. Он использует схему предсказания значения пикселя используя три ближайших соседа верхний, левый и верхний левый пиксели, а для сжатия разница используется энтропийное сжатие. Этот метод не поддерживается стандартными библиотеками IJG libraries и не был широко использован.

[править] Применение

Формат JPEG-LS разрабатывался, прежде всего, для хранения изображений в медицинских целях, то есть для тех случаев, когда важно иметь большое изображение без малейших потерь качества. Как уже говорилось, за основу был взят формат LOCO-I, разработанный в стенах «HP Labs». Затем он был доработан совместными усилиями «HP» и «Mitsubishi». Обе компании разрешили использовать их патенты на этот формат без оплаты лицензии, поэтому JPEG-LS можно встретить и в обычных программах для PC. [2]


[править] JPEG 2000

JPEG 2000 также содержит режим сжатия без потерь (отличающийся от JPEG-LS) основанный на специальном целочисленном вейвлет фильтре (биортогональный 3/5). Сжатие без потерь в JPEG 2000 работает медленнее и дает несколько меньшее сжатие по сравнению с JPEG-LS на искусственных изображениях [3][4]. JPEG 2000 показывает лучшие результаты, чем JPEG-LS на изображениях, полученных с цифровых камер, поскольку поддерживает цветовые пространства с более чем тремя компонентами, и, таким образом, не требует преобразования цветового пространства перед сжатием. JPEG 2000 также является более гибким, позволяет постепенно показывать изображение по мере загрузки его по сети и поддерживается большим количеством приложений и библиотек.

[править] См. также

[править] Ссылки


Источник — «http://ru.wikipedia.org/wiki/JPEG-LS»
На других языках